Reporting to the Head of Logistics ANZ, you'll take charge of spare parts inventory across multiple regional warehouses and field locations—ensuring stock is where it needs to be, when it needs to be there. Your work will directly support field service managers and elevate our service delivery performance across the NSW region.
What will you be doing?
- Manage spare parts inventory across regional warehouses and field sites.
- Ensure timely availability of critical spare parts to support field service managers.
- Support purchasing activities including PR creation, quoting, and SAP system management.
- Coordinate with 3PL providers to ensure efficient warehouse and transport operations.
- Lead regular and ad hoc stocktakes, ensuring inventory accuracy and audit compliance.
- Monitor inventory levels and initiate replenishment to avoid stockouts or overstocking.
- Analyse inventory data to identify trends and drive improvements.
- Collaborate with demand planning, procurement, and logistics teams to align inventory strategies.
- Implement and maintain inventory control systems and reporting tools.
- Ensure compliance with safety, quality, and operational standards across all inventory locations.
What are we looking for?
- Degree or diploma in Supply Chain Management, Logistics, or a related field desired
- 5+ years of experience in inventory management, ideally in spare parts or service logistics.
- Proven experience managing 3PLs and warehouse operations.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
- Proficiency in ERP (SAP), CRM, and inventory management systems.
- Flexible and open to travel across New South Wales as required.
- Ability to work in a fast paced, commercial environment.
